There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. Harmony is 27.3% cheaper than Rocky Hill. With a cost index of 102 vs 140,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from Harmony to Rocky Hill should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.

When it comes to buying, median home values in Harmony are $328,600 compared to $608,200 in Rocky Hill, a 46% gap.

Median household income in Harmony is $56,307 compared to $127,344 in Rocky Hill (-55.8%). While Rocky Hill is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income.
